Test Details

This marker is one of the key indicators of prostate health. It measures a prostate-derived substance in the blood and analyzes it as total and free components. The ratio between them helps differentiate elevations caused by inflammation or age-related changes from those that may require deeper evaluation. It is not a standalone diagnostic tool but a valuable aid for early detection, monitoring treatment response, and assessing long-term progression.
